Shares of Resideo Technologies, Inc. (NYSE:REZI – Get Free Report) have received an average recommendation of “Hold” from the five brokerages that are covering the stock, MarketBeat reports. One research analyst has rated the stock with a sell recommendation, two have assigned a hold recommendation and two have issued a buy recommendation on the company. The average 12-month target price among brokerages that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$41.00.
Several equities research analysts have recently issued reports on the company. Oppenheimer reaffirmed an “outperform” rating on shares of Resideo Technologies in a report on Thursday, August 13th. Zacks Research lowered Resideo Technologies from a “hold” rating to a “strong sell” rating in a research note on Wednesday, September 9th. Morgan Stanley reduced their price objective on Resideo Technologies from $50.00 to $45.00 and set an “overweight” rating on the stock in a research note on Monday, July 13th. Weiss Ratings upgraded shares of Resideo Technologies from a “sell (d+)” rating to a “hold (c)” rating in a research report on Friday, August 14th. Finally, Seaport Research Partners assumed coverage on shares of Resideo Technologies in a research note on Wednesday, July 1st. They set a “buy” rating and a $55.00 price target on the stock.

Resideo Technologies Stock Performance
REZI opened at $18.65 on Monday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.41, a quick ratio of 1.41 and a current ratio of 2.22. The stock has a market capitalization of $2.83 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 8.25 and a beta of 1.60. The company has a fifty day moving average of $26.08 and a 200 day moving average of $31.28. Resideo Technologies has a fifty-two week low of $18.50 and a fifty-two week high of $45.29.
Resideo Technologies (NYSE:REZI –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 12th. The company reported $0.83 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.47 by $0.36. Resideo Technologies had a net margin of 5.37% and a return on equity of 17.79%. The business had revenue of $1.98 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$1.94 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company earned $0.66 EPS.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 2.0%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Resideo Technologies will post 2.5 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
About Resideo Technologies
Resideo Technologies, Inc is a technology and manufacturing company that provides products and solutions for residential and commercial buildings. Its offerings are designed to improve security, comfort, energy efficiency, water management and connectivity in homes and other properties.
Through its Products and Solutions segment, Resideo supplies thermostats, heating and cooling controls, indoor air-quality products, water-management systems, security and fire products, video solutions, sensors and connected-home technologies.
